NOTICE - Using iPod device
Some iPod models might not support
the communication protocol and the
files will not be played.
The order of search or playback of
songs in the iPod can be different
from the order searched in the audio
system.
If the iPod crashes due to its own trou-
ble, reset the iPod. (Reset: Refer to
iPod manual)
iPod may not operate normally on low
battery.

When connecting the device with
an iPod cable, push in the jack
fully so as to not cause interfere
with communication.
When adjusting the sound effects
of an iPod and the audio system,
the sound effects of both devices
will overlap and might reduce or
distort the quality of the sound.
Deactivate (turn off) the equalizer
function of an iPod when adjust-
ing the audio system’s volume,
and turn off the equalizer of the
audio system when using the
equalizer of an iPod.
When the iPod cable is connected,
the system can be switched to the
AUX mode even without the iPod
device and can cause noise.
Disconnect the iPod cable when
you are not using the iPod device.
When not using iPod with car
audio, detach the iPod cable from
iPod. If not, the iPod may remain in
accessary mode, and may not
work properly.
CAUTION IN USING
iPod DEVICE
You need the power cable exclu-
sive for an iPod in order to oper-
ate an iPod with the buttons on
the audio system. Connection
through standard iPod-USB cable
is not supported, so do not use it
with car audio.
